I am try to convert a pdf file using this command: gs -dSAFER -dBATCH
-dNOPAUSE -dQUIET -dFirstPage=1 -dLastPage=1 -sDEVICE=jpeg
-sOutputFile=a.jpg a.pdf
and I have got the error below:
Error: /undefinedresource in findresource

It seems some font is missing to me. I searched the web and found some
articales to recommand me to install the CMAP and I then installed all
cmap-adobe-japan1 related packages. but still got no luck getting it to work.
I am wondering if the fonts are missing on the cmap-adobe-japan1 package.
